Mobile Wi-Fi
Business travellers using some train services will now be able to take advantage of Wi-Fi services being fitted by two train firms.
Southern Trains and T-Mobile are running a service on the London to Brighton line, using masts alongside the tracks which allow passengers with handheld devices or laptops to go online.
Virgin Trains is now launching a similar service with Qinetiq on the west coast mainline service. This service uses equipment on the train to provide a service through Wi-Fi short-range wireless technology, The Guardian reported.
